AutoClicker

Windows desktop input-automation utilities built in Python with Tkinter and PyAutoGUI.

Current apps

  • AutoClicker.py The full Control Center experience with profiles, quick tools, recording/playback, tray support, and richer run controls.
  • lite-version.py A smaller launcher for fast coordinate clicking with burst mode and safer stop handling.

What is new in V11.0

V11.0 is additive: every V10.1 feature is still present. The headline changes are a wider action vocabulary, real pause/resume, honest timing, and a proper command line.

New capabilities

  • Beyond clicking. The action list now covers Key Press, Key Hold, Type Text, Scroll Up/Scroll Down, Click And Hold, Drag To, Move Only and Triple Left Click alongside all six original click types. Sequences accept the new actions too.
  • Pause and resume. A Pause button sits beside Start/Stop and holds a run after the current action without losing its position. Works for click runs, sequences and playback.
  • Hotkey Center. Optional system-wide hotkeys for start, pause and capture-cursor, so the app is drivable while minimised over the target window. In-window: F5 start, F6 pause, Esc stop.
  • Clicks-per-second targeting. Enter a target rate and the app derives the delay, or read the rate back from an existing delay. Live instant/average/peak rate shows during a run.
  • Scheduled start. Give a HH:MM wall-clock time and the run arms itself until then.
  • Round-robin targets. Cycle a recorded point list instead of hammering one coordinate.
  • Run history. Every finished run is appended to a rotating log under the app-data folder, with a viewer (Run History), lifetime totals that survive restarts, and JSON export.
  • New themes. Midnight, plus System which follows the OS light/dark preference.
  • Feather Touch behaviour preset for fragile or laggy UIs.
  • Real CLI. --help, --version, subcommands, a stable JSON envelope, and a documented exit-code contract (see below).

Fixes worth knowing about

  • Timing is now honest. PyAutoGUI adds a hidden 0.1s pause to every call, so a 0.10 delay actually produced about 5 actions/sec while the UI promised 10. Precise pacing (the new default) zeroes that pause; Legacy V10.1 pacing restores the old behaviour exactly if you were relying on it. The readiness panel reports the real rate.
  • Stop always works. The click run, sequence run and playback each own their stop signal. Previously one finishing worker cleared the shared flag and could restart a run the user had already stopped. The Stop button is now enabled during sequences and playback, and the stop hotkey works in all three.
  • Inert stop hotkeys are caught. A hotkey keyboard cannot poll (for example a, b, or an unmapped key name) is now rejected at validation time instead of being reported green and silently never firing.
  • Countdown no longer eats the runtime cap. A 5s countdown with a 3s cap used to produce a zero-action run. The cap now starts when the run does.
  • Themes no longer corrupt. Switching Dark to Light left the UI dark, and a further switch produced white text on a light page. Widgets now remember their palette role.
  • Crash-safety. The run loop, playback loop and UI pump all restore global state and keep running after an error, instead of wedging the app until restart.
  • The emergency hotkey saves your work. ctrl+shift+k stops everything, persists the workspace, then exits, instead of calling os._exit(0) and discarding unsaved state.
  • Files are written atomically. Saving a recording, sequence or profile export no longer truncates the previous good file if the write is interrupted.
  • 22% smaller, 10x faster to import. ~1,760 lines of dead and shadowed code removed, and four unused packages (gspread, oauth2client, colormap, pywin32) dropped. import AutoClicker went from ~15s to ~1.4s.

Full app quick start

  1. Install Python 3.10+ on Windows.
  2. Install dependencies:
pip install -r requirements.txt
  1. Launch the main app:
python AutoClicker.py

Lite app quick start

python lite-version.py

The lite app supports:

  • current-cursor capture (via a global hotkey, so it no longer captures its own button)
  • infinite or burst runs
  • configurable stop hotkey
  • left, right, middle, and double-left click modes

Main app workflow

  1. Capture or enter a target X/Y coordinate.
  2. Choose an action type, delay (or target actions/sec), optional delay variance, jitter, and countdown.
  3. Fill in any action parameters the chosen action needs — the Quick Start panel tells you which.
  4. Pick either Infinite or Burst Count.
  5. Set a stop hotkey for any infinite run.
  6. Press Start (or F5).

Generated local files

Stored under the user app-data directory, usually %APPDATA%\AutoClicker:

  • autoclicker_profiles.json — saved clicker profiles.
  • autoclicker_workspace.json — restored workspace state.
  • autoclicker_runs.log — one JSON line per finished run, rotated at 1 MB to .log.1.

If older copies exist beside the script, the app copies them forward on first launch. The legacy local filenames remain ignored by git.

Command line

python AutoClicker.py --help
python AutoClicker.py --version
Command What it does
health [--strict] [--json] dependency, version and state-file report; --strict exits 1 on a missing required package
doctor health plus the exact pip install line that fixes it
state-summary [--json] summarise the saved profile and workspace files
backup-state [DIR] [--dry-run] [--json] copy app-state files into a timestamped folder
support-bundle [DIR] [--json] write a full troubleshooting bundle (previously GUI-only)
validate-recording PATH... validate one or more recording files
validate-sequence PATH... validate one or more sequence files
validate-profiles PATH... validate one or more profile files
profile-preview PATH... [--show-values] preview importing profiles over the saved set
profiles [NAME] [--json] list saved profiles, or show one
readiness NAME [--json] run the pre-flight checklist against a saved profile, no display needed
schema {recording,sequence,profile,action} print the accepted file/action shapes
history [--limit N] [--json] summarise the persistent run log
gui open the Control Center (also the default with no arguments)

Every command accepts --json, which emits a stable envelope: {schema_version, app_version, command, ok, generated_at, data, errors}.

Exit codes: 0 success, 1 check or validation failure, 2 usage error, 3 internal error.

All V10.1 flags (--health-check, --health-json, --state-summary, --state-json, --backup-state, --validate-recording, --validate-sequence, --validate-profiles, --profile-import-preview) still work and are translated to the new subcommands. Two differences, both deliberate: an unrecognised flag is now a usage error instead of silently opening the GUI, and stacking two legacy commands reports the extra one instead of dropping it behind a success exit code.

Dependencies

Required — the app cannot send input without these:

  • pyautogui
  • keyboard

Optional — each unlocks a feature and degrades gracefully when absent:

  • pystray — close-to-tray and the tray menu
  • Pillow — Photo Clicker previews and screen sampling
  • numpy — fast Colour Clicker region scanning
  • opencv-python — Photo Clicker confidence matching
  • win10toast — Windows toast notifications

Dependency troubleshooting

Ask the app what is missing:

python AutoClicker.py doctor

It prints the exact install command for anything absent. Or reinstall everything:

pip install -r requirements.txt

Running the tests

python -m unittest discover -s tests -t . -v

pytest also works from the repository root. CI runs the suite on Windows and Linux across Python 3.10 and 3.12; the tests need no third-party package.

Building a release

pip install -r requirements-build.txt
python packaging/build_release.py

The build reads its version straight from APP_VERSION in AutoClicker.py, checks its inputs before deleting anything, and verifies the artifacts it produced.
